Hennepin Technical College is a 2-4 years, public school located in Brooklyn Park, Minnesota. It offers 12 health profession degree programs. By offered degree types, Hennepin Technical have 12 vocational programs for the health profession degrees. The 2024 tuition & fees is $5,881 for the programs
Last year, total 228 students have completed their health profession studies.

Hennepin Technical College 2024 Tuition & Academic Characteristics

The 2024 tuition & fees of Hennepin Technical is $5,881 for Minnesota residents and $5,881 for out-of-state students. the graduation rate at Hennepin Technical is 32%. The students to faculty ratio is 17 to 1 and the retention rate is 63%.

Hennepin Technical College offers 12 health profession programs through vocational programs. It does not have BS degrees and graduate programs for health profession majors.
A total of 228 students have completed the health profession programs including certification complters. The following table shows the number of health profession programs offered at Hennepin Technical with number of completers and online availability.
